Commits on Apr 19, 2011
  1. Cleaned up example

    robertosfield committed Apr 19, 2011
Commits on Apr 18, 2011
  1. Added IncrementalCompileOperation::compileAllForNextFrame(uint) metho…

    robertosfield committed Apr 18, 2011
    …d and supporting
    functionality that  tell the IncrementalCompileOperation to compile all pending objects during next draw traversal,
    for specified number of frames.
Commits on Apr 14, 2011
  1. From Stephan Huber, "attached you'll find some enhancements for the i…

    robertosfield committed Apr 14, 2011
    …phone-part of the readme."
  2. From Magnus Kessler, "The standard width for the windows cmd and term…

    robertosfield committed Apr 14, 2011
    …inals on many Unix systems is
    80 columns. I reorganized some of the help strings to make the output of
     osgconv --help --all
    fit to 80 columns. This avoids difficult to read line breaks added by the
    terminal program itself."
  3. Cleaned up DXT1 support

    robertosfield committed Apr 14, 2011
  4. Added osgDB::Option string entries:

    robertosfield committed Apr 14, 2011
            supportsOption("dds_dxt1_rgb","set the pixel format of DXT1 encoded images to be RGB");
            supportsOption("dds_dxt1_rgba","set the pixel format of DXT1 encoded images to be RGBA");
            supportsOption("dds_dxt1_detect_rgba","For DXT1 encode images set the pixel format according to presence of transparent pixels.");
    And set the default not to modify and detect the RGB or RGBA pixel format for DXT images.
Commits on Apr 13, 2011
  1. Introduced new code for detecting DXT1 images catogoriesed as RGB tha…

    robertosfield committed Apr 13, 2011
    …t actually have a 1 bit alpha,
    therefore re-interpreting these as RGBA.
Commits on Apr 11, 2011
Commits on Apr 4, 2011
  1. From Stephan Huber, "Attached you'll find a fixed

    robertosfield committed Apr 4, 2011
    GraphicsWindowCocoa-implementation which should fix the reported bugs.
    the osgkeyboard-example works now, but not the numbers of the keypad, as
    they hilight only for KEY_KP_Left, KEY_KP_Right, KEY_KP_Up, KEY_KP_DOWN
    etc and not for KEY_KP_0 - KEY_KP_9."
Commits on Mar 31, 2011
  1. Added OPENTHREADS_ATOMIC_USE_MUTEX Cmake options that allows you to o…

    robertosfield committed Mar 31, 2011
    …verride the default detection
    of atomic implementatition, making it possible to force the use of Mutex for OpenThreads::Atomic,
    and as a consequence for use of Mutex for Referenced::ref/unref() counting.
Commits on Mar 30, 2011
  1. From Tim Moore,

    robertosfield committed Mar 30, 2011
    Fixes to race in DatabasePager where a parent PagedLOD
    of newly loaded subgraph has been expired.
    Clean up of visitor naming to make it clearer what role it has.
Commits on Mar 23, 2011
Commits on Mar 21, 2011
Commits on Mar 19, 2011
Commits on Mar 18, 2011
  1. Adde an isFileADicom(..) method to enable the loader to automatically…

    robertosfield committed Mar 18, 2011
    … identifier dicom files without making any assumptions about the file extension
  2. Added extra DCMTK libraries to search and link line to enable build a…

    robertosfield committed Mar 18, 2011
    …gainst new DCMTK-3.6.0 release
Commits on Mar 17, 2011
  1. Added support for new SampleDensityWhenMovingProperty into .p3d forma…

    robertosfield committed Mar 17, 2011
    …t, with it default to 0.02.
    One can override this value via the sampleDensityWhenMoving="value" property in the volume tag, i.e.
             <volume sampleDensityWhenMoving="0.01">CardiacCT</volume>
    To switch the feature off set the value to 0, i.e.
             <volume sampleDensityWhenMoving="0">CardiacCT</volume>
  2. Changed the view movement detection code so that it uses the

    robertosfield committed Mar 17, 2011
    new CullVisitor::Identifier to indentifier cull traversals,
    this enables the code to properly detect movement when
    osgViewer::Renderer uses double buffering of SceneView.
  3. Added set up of CulLVisitor::Identifier so that the double buffered S…

    robertosfield committed Mar 17, 2011
    share the same Identifier.
  4. Added CullVisitor::Identifier to help with cull operations that requi…

    robertosfield committed Mar 17, 2011
    …re a consistent identifier for
    cull traveresals when osgViewer::Renderer uses double buffering.
  5. First cut at LOD support in RayTracedTechnique, which lowers the numb…

    robertosfield committed Mar 17, 2011
    …er of samples taken when the view of the volume is changing.
Commits on Mar 16, 2011
  1. From Alan Dickinson,"I tested out my changes against the trunk and ev…

    robertosfield committed Mar 16, 2011
    …erything worked fine... except I noticed that the CMAKE_BUILD_POSTFIX is set incorrectly for a undefined or blank BUILD_TYPE.
    So here is the one line change to the CMakeLists.txt to rectify this omission."
Commits on Mar 15, 2011